What is the Food Safety and Standards Authority of India (FSSAI)?
The Food Safety and Standards Authority of India, commonly known as FSSAI, is the apex statutory body responsible for regulating food safety and quality standards in India. Established under the Food Safety and Standards Act of 2006 and operating under the Ministry of Health and Family Welfare, FSSAI lays down science-based standards for food products, regulates manufacturing and distribution, and ensures that the food available to Indian consumers is safe, wholesome, and properly labeled. The authority has its headquarters in New Delhi with regional offices across the country.
Key Functions and Responsibilities of FSSAI
FSSAI performs several critical functions that directly impact food safety and public health.
Setting Food Standards
FSSAI establishes science-based standards for food products covering ingredients, additives, contaminants, packaging materials, and labeling requirements that food businesses must comply with.
Licensing and Registration
FSSAI regulates all food business operators through a licensing system. Small businesses require basic registration, while larger businesses need state or central licenses depending on their size and operations.
Enforcement and Compliance
FSSAI monitors compliance through inspections, sampling, and testing of food products. It has the authority to take enforcement action including fines, product recalls, and license suspension for violations.
FSSAI License Types and Application Process
Any business involved in food handling must obtain the appropriate FSSAI license. A Basic FSSAI Registration is sufficient for small food businesses with annual turnover up to 12 lakh rupees, including small vendors and hawkers. A State FSSAI License is required for medium-sized food businesses with annual turnover between 12 lakhs and 20 crores. A Central FSSAI License is mandatory for large food businesses with turnover exceeding 20 crores and for importers, exporters, and large manufacturers. The application process is conducted through the FoSCoS online portal.
FSSAI Regulations for Food Labeling and Packaging
FSSAI mandates detailed labeling requirements for all packaged food products sold in India. Labels must display the product name, ingredients list in descending order, nutritional information, manufacturer details, net quantity, MRP, date of manufacture and expiry, vegetarian or non-vegetarian logo, FSSAI logo and license number, and allergen information. The Food Fortification Logo indicates products fortified with essential nutrients. These labeling requirements help consumers make informed choices about the food they purchase and consume.
FSSAI's Role in Public Health and Food Safety Awareness
Beyond regulation, FSSAI plays an important role in public health through various initiatives. The 'Eat Right India' campaign promotes healthy eating habits and food safety practices among citizens. 'Safe Food for All' focuses on street food hygiene and vendor training. FSSAI conducts food safety awareness programs in schools and communities. During festivals, the authority issues guidelines for safe food preparation. These initiatives complement FSSAI's regulatory role in creating a comprehensive food safety ecosystem in India.

How can I apply for FSSAI license online?
You can apply for FSSAI license through the FoSCoS portal (foscos.fssai.gov.in). The process involves registration, document submission, application fee payment, and inspection by food safety officers.
What is the validity period of FSSAI license?
FSSAI license is valid for 1 to 5 years from the date of issue. The applicant can choose the validity period. Renewal application must be submitted at least 30 days before expiry.
What are the penalties for selling food without FSSAI license?
Operating a food business without FSSAI registration or license can result in imprisonment up to 6 months and a fine of up to 5 lakh rupees under the Food Safety and Standards Act.
